GMDC has responded to an NSE query about disclosing any encumbrance (pledge) on promoter shares under SEBI's Takeover Regulations. The company clarified that its promoter, the Governor of Gujarat, holds all shares in dematerialized (demat) form, which exempts such holdings from the Reg 31(4) disclosure requirement. The company further stated that there is currently no encumbrance of any kind on the promoter's shareholding. This is a procedural, routine filing and no new financial or ownership change is being reported.
